CiviDiscount
March 29, 2014, 04:14:54 pm
I am using CiviDiscount for memberships and events. The issue I'm seeing is it's not tracking the usage. I see in the UI that 0/5 codes have been used when I know that caode has been used.


Is there a known issue or fix for this?

Re: CiviDiscount
August 06, 2014, 08:20:24 am
We had the same issue. It turned out to be due to using Membership price sets.

I found that it had been recently reported with a solution by Allan Chappell in the github issue queue:
https://github.com/dlobo/org.civicrm.module.cividiscount/issues/74
